Thursday the 18th of May (39 Weeks, 5 Days)
Today i had my weekly hospital check up with the midwives and another ultrasound as my fundal height was measuring the same for 2 weeks in a row so they just wanted to check it out. Had the ultrasound and they told me that there was not much fluid around bub and that i had to go down to delivery suite to be monitored for a while so me and chris went down there to be told that the dr's weren't happy with the amount of fluid that was in there and that i would be induced the next day in the afternoon (the 19th of may) so they wanted me to stay (they told me they wanted to induce me because when there isnt alot of fluid in there the placenta starts to break down) . i asked could i go home to pick up my bags and they said ok but to hurry back as i had to be on the monitor all night before they started to induce me. so me and chris came home (all i was worried about was shaving my legs lol) and we rang a few people just to let them know what was happening. when i was done shaving my legs and got a few last things packed in my bag we headed back to the hospital when the dr came up to me and told me they had a free spot tonight and i was going to get induced now!!! boy was that a slap in the face! so we got taken to delivery room number 2 and my waters were broken at 10:00pm (that wasnt very fun by the way!) and i started getting a few contractions but nothing painful or serious, then the drip was inserted (syntocin)(sp?) at 11:00pm and my contractions started coming regular and pretty painful. at this point gas was my best friend and no one was coming between us! (not without a fight anyways). my contractions started to get more intense, about 2 minutes apart and lasting for what seemed forever so the midwife offered me a shot of pethadine so i gladly accepted with open arms lol. the pethadine didnt really do anything for me except make me sleepy between contractions, so when a contraction started i just sucked the hell out of the gas. anyways the contractions were starting to get really bad and i felt like i was starting to lose the plot so i asked for an epidural (i was so tired aswell and i needed to save my energy for pushing) so mr epi man came in and was talking to me about the pro's and con's and all i kept thinking was "blah blah blah just put it in!!!" so after he finished having a rave he put it in. talk about instant relief!!! the worst part about the epidural was having to stay still through the contractions!! i just leaned on chris and sucked the hell out of the gas. a while later i could start to feel contractions again on the left side of my belly and the midwife explained to me that sometimes theres a pocket that the epidual doesnt get too. i kept getting the most hugest urge to go to the loo so when i got a contraction i was doing little pushes. about an hour later the epidural had completely wore off and i could feel everything again and i had to push really bad so the midwife checked me out and i was 10cm's dialated, so now the real pushing began! to me it felt like i was doing the biggest poo of a lifetime! (sorry TMI). after an hour of pushing i felt even more exhausted and i asked if the vacuume could be used so they organised that and then i started pushing again and at 10:30am on Friday the 19th of may Maddison Jade came into the world with a full set of screaming lungs!!! she only cried for about 2 minutes then while daddy was holding her she was so quiet and just looked around the room. i ended up with a 2nd degree perineal tear, i got a few internal stitches and 5 stitches on the outside. Maddison weighed 4060 grams (8lbs 9oz), 53 cms long and her head circumference was 36cm's. i ended up going home on monday the 22nd of may, Maddison weighed 3730 grams when we left. She is thriving well and i love being a mum. thanks for reading my birth story!
